Mariah Carey granted a very candid interview to Elle
magazine, confessing that before meeting husband Nick Cannon and rejoicing in
the bliss of having found true love, she sometimes had such low periods that
she wished she would be “kidnapped” from her life.
“I just wanted a way out, but I didn’t have one,” the singer
says, describing her life before as “unhappy.”
Nick Cannon however changed her perspective on things.
Mariah Carey had divorced music mogul Tommy Mottola in 1998, after a 5–year
marriage. A decade later, love appeared once again in her life, strong and
passionate enough for her to move quickly.
She explains in the interview that they “really kept the
whole relationship aspect of it quiet,” since they did not want “to give people
a chance to be like, ‘What are you doing? What are you talking about? This is
so quick.... Are you sure?’”
While there were such questions being raised around the time
of their marriage, they appeared after the deed had already been done and there
was no going back. The romantic lovebirds had it their way, relished in their
whirlwind romance and married in the Bahamas within months of sparking
up a relationship.
Rumors first started when Mariah Carey attended the TriBeCa
Film Festival in late April to promote her movie “Tennessee,” adorned with a nice dazzling diamond
wedding ring. She was promptly rumored to be engaged to actor Nick Cannon, 27, star
of MTV’s “Wild & Out.”
Mariah was already living intense happiness at the time. She
told Elle that Nick surprised her one night, while hanging out on the rooftop
of her Manhattan
apartment, by proposing with…. a candy pop ring. The sly actor had hidden a 17-carat
diamond inside the candy.
“They’ve been calling me Cinderella since I first started
out,” Mariah Carey humorously commented. “Most people would think, Okay,
please! This doesn't happen in real life.”
But it did to her.
And it got better: a few days later, her wish came true. “He
sort of kidnapped me and took me on a helicopter ride. Then he re-proposed,” a
happy Mariah Carey said.
